Anyway, I am putting up for your enjoyment a special encore broadcast of the one, the only, TheFish. Back in 2010 he programed a show for Corner of the Mooniverse. The feature album is by Michael Rutherford (which was timely since we focused on Genesis and Gabriel last week). It is his first solo effort entitled Smallcreep's Day.

The playlist for the remainder of the show is as follows:

Return To Overture - Rick Wakeman - Return to the Centre of the Earth
The Inquisition - Colloseum II - Wardance
Sound Chaser - Yes - The Word is Live
El Becko - Jeff Beck - There and Back
Fourth of July - Spock's Beard - Snow
Beyond the Seventh Galaxy - Return To Forever - Where Have I Seen You Before
The Kokonino Stomp - French TV - The Violence of Armatures
Blue Lite - David Gilmour - About Face
The Spirit of Radio - Rush - Farewell to Kings
Never is a Long Long Time - Rick Wakeman - Return to the Centre of the Earth
The Devil's Game - Kansas - Song for America
Birds of Fire - Mahavishnu Orchestra - Birds of Fire
Quadrant - Billy Cobham - Spectrum
